OpenClaw(龙虾)在宝塔如何减少报错实战教程
2026-03-19 2
详情
报告
跨境服务
文章
引言
OpenClaw(龙虾)是一个面向 Linux 服务器的开源 Web 管理面板插件生态中的非官方第三方工具集,常被中国跨境卖家用于辅助部署或监控独立站、ERP、爬虫等后端服务。宝塔(BT Panel)是国产主流服务器可视化管理面板,支持插件扩展与脚本集成。OpenClaw 并非宝塔官方插件,也未在宝塔应用市场上架,其名称源于社区开发者对某类自动化运维脚本集合的代称(非商标注册名),实际无统一发行方或版本标准。

主体
它能解决哪些问题
- 场景痛点:宝塔面板频繁触发 PHP/Python 进程异常退出 → 对应价值:通过 OpenClaw 类脚本预置进程守护、日志轮转与内存阈值检测,降低因资源超限导致的站点 502/504 报错。
- 场景痛点:定时任务(Cron)执行失败但无有效告警 → 对应价值:集成轻量级通知钩子(如企业微信/钉钉 Webhook),替代宝塔默认邮件通知,提升异常响应时效。
- 场景痛点:多站点共用同一 PHP-FPM 池时出现 session 冲突或 opcode 缓存污染 → 对应价值:利用 OpenClaw 风格配置模板实现 per-site PHP 配置隔离,避免跨站干扰。
怎么用/怎么开通/怎么选择
OpenClaw 不提供标准化安装包或控制台界面,其使用属于高级运维实践,需自行部署脚本并验证兼容性。常见做法如下(以 CentOS 7 + 宝塔 8.0+ 为例):
- 确认环境基础:确保宝塔已启用 SSH 管理权限、root 访问能力,并关闭 SELinux(
setenforce 0); - 获取脚本源:从 GitHub 或可信技术博客下载经实测的 OpenClaw 相关脚本(如
claw-guard.sh、claw-logrotate.py),严禁直接运行来源不明的 curl | bash 命令; - 校验签名与权限:使用
sha256sum核对哈希值(如有提供),并chmod +x设置可执行权限; - 适配宝塔路径:修改脚本中硬编码路径(如
/www/wwwroot/xxx、/www/server/php/80/etc/php-fpm.conf)为当前宝塔实际部署路径; - 绑定宝塔计划任务:在宝塔「计划任务」中新建 Shell 脚本任务,周期建议设为每 5 分钟一次,命令填入完整绝对路径(例:
/root/claw-guard.sh); - 日志验证与调试:首次运行后检查
/var/log/claw/下输出日志,确认无 Permission Denied 或 Command Not Found 错误。
费用/成本通常受哪些因素影响
- 是否需额外购买云监控 API 调用额度(如接入阿里云 SLS 日志服务);
- 脚本依赖的 Python 版本与扩展库(如
psutil、requests)是否与宝塔内置环境兼容; - 是否需定制开发适配特定 ERP 或独立站框架(如 Shopify Proxy、Magento CLI);
- 团队是否具备 Linux 权限管理、systemd 单元文件编写、Nginx upstream 负载策略调整等实操能力;
- 是否涉及跨服务器集群部署(需额外配置 rsync 或 Ansible 同步逻辑)。
为了拿到准确适配成本,你通常需要准备:宝塔版本号、操作系统发行版及内核版本、PHP/Python 实际运行版本、当前已启用的插件列表、目标防护的服务类型(如 WooCommerce、Odoo、自建爬虫)。
常见坑与避坑清单
- ❌ 坑1:直接在宝塔「软件商店」搜索“OpenClaw”试图安装 → 正解:该名称不在宝塔官方插件库中,所有所谓“一键安装包”均为非授权打包,存在后门风险;
- ❌ 坑2:脚本中写死 root 密码或数据库凭证 → 正解:改用宝塔 API Token(
/www/server/panel/data/default.db可查)或环境变量注入敏感信息; - ❌ 坑3:未限制脚本 CPU/内存占用,反致服务器负载飙升 → 正解:在 Cron 前加
ionice -c3 nice -n19降权运行; - ❌ 坑4:忽略宝塔升级覆盖自定义配置 → 正解:将 OpenClaw 相关脚本存放于
/root/claw/等非宝塔管理目录,并在宝塔升级后手动重挂计划任务。
FAQ
- Q:OpenClaw(龙虾)在宝塔如何减少报错实战教程 —— 靠谱吗?是否合规?
答:OpenClaw 是社区自发维护的技术方案集合,不属宝塔官方支持范畴,也不具备商业资质认证。其合规性取决于具体脚本行为——若仅读取系统指标、调用宝塔开放 API(如 /api/ssl/get_ssl_list),则符合《宝塔用户协议》第 4.2 条;若擅自修改核心配置文件或注入非授权进程,则违反协议。建议所有操作前备份面板数据。 - Q:OpenClaw(龙虾)适合哪些卖家?
答:适用于已掌握 Linux 基础命令、拥有独立 VPS/云服务器、运行自建站或对接多平台 API 的中高级跨境卖家;不推荐新手或仅使用速卖通/虾皮后台建站的卖家尝试。 - Q:OpenClaw(龙虾)常见失败原因是什么?如何排查?
答:高频失败原因包括:① 宝塔面板升级后 PHP-FPM socket 路径变更(检查www.sock是否仍位于/tmp/php-cgi-*.sock);② 脚本使用了宝塔未预装的 Python 模块(执行python3 -m pip list | grep psutil验证);③ 宝塔安全入口设置导致本地 API 调用被拦截(临时关闭「IP 访问限制」测试)。排查请优先查看/var/log/claw/error.log与宝塔面板日志(/www/server/panel/logs/error.log)时间戳匹配项。
结尾
OpenClaw(龙虾)本质是运维提效手段,非故障根治方案;稳定压倒一切,切勿为“减少报错”引入更高风险。
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

